A 56-year-old man found inside the property has been arrested on suspicion of murder
A murder investigation has been launched after a woman was found dead inside a property. South Wales Police were called to a property on Bryn Terrace in Cefn Cribwr, near Bridgend, just after 9.15pm on Friday, April 18, after receiving reports concerning the welfare of two people.
When officers arrived at the property, they discovered a 48-year-old woman, who was pronounced dead at the scene.

Detective Chief Inspector Lianne Rees, who is leading the investigation, confirmed that inquiries are ongoing. In a statement, she said: “We are continuing the carry out inquiries into the death, which is being treated as suspicious, however at this stage we are not looking for anyone else in connection to the incident.
“Our thoughts remain with the family and friends of the woman who has died.”
